Output 03dab0084ea94320b5e39e7ae3ed755304dda4fe11e83f314adae17e5cb5ca5e:32

value
623811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2757a7a38552e0df8b57506445f0fe5a2739d8ba OP_EQUAL
address
35H3HPac86C8cwgh4hkRL3GxTm8Hww9pwY
transaction
03dab0084ea94320b5e39e7ae3ed755304dda4fe11e83f314adae17e5cb5ca5e
spent
true